Education logo

How QR Codes Work

Understanding How QR Codes Work

By AMBANISHAPublished about a year ago 3 min read
 How QR Codes Work
Photo by Simon Bak on Unsplash

QR codes, or Quick Response codes, have become increasingly ubiquitous in our daily lives, from product packaging to restaurant menus. Their rapid adoption can be attributed to their ease of use and versatility. But how exactly do QR codes work? Let’s delve into the technology behind these fascinating codes.

#### What is a QR Code?

A QR code is a two-dimensional barcode that can store information in a machine-readable format. Unlike traditional barcodes, which store data in a linear format, QR codes can hold significantly more information, including alphanumeric characters, binary data, and even special characters. They can store up to 7,089 numeric characters or 4,296 alphanumeric characters.

#### Structure of a QR Code

A typical QR code consists of black squares arranged on a white grid. Its structure is designed to facilitate easy scanning and decoding by devices equipped with cameras and appropriate software. Key components of a QR code include:

1. **Finder Patterns**: These are the three large squares located at three corners of the QR code. They help the scanner identify the code’s orientation and position.

2. **Alignment Patterns**: Smaller squares placed in specific areas of the QR code, allowing the scanner to read the code accurately even if it is distorted.

3. **Timing Patterns**: These lines of alternating black and white modules help the scanner determine the grid size of the QR code.

4. **Version Information**: This indicates the version of the QR code, allowing scanners to recognize the size and structure of the code.

5. **Data and Error Correction**: The actual information is stored in the code's data area. QR codes also employ error correction algorithms (up to 30% error correction capability) that enable them to be read even if partially damaged.

#### How QR Codes Work

1. **Encoding Data**: The first step in creating a QR code involves encoding data. This is done using various encoding modes (numeric, alphanumeric, binary, etc.), which convert the input data into a binary format. The encoded data is then organized into a matrix, which forms the QR code.

2. **Scanning the Code**: To read a QR code, a smartphone or QR code scanner uses its camera to capture an image of the code. The scanning device identifies the finder patterns to determine the code’s orientation.

3. **Decoding the Data**: Once the QR code is captured, the scanner software analyzes the arrangement of the black and white squares. It translates the binary data back into its original format using the appropriate encoding algorithm. This process includes error correction, which can restore the original data if some parts of the QR code are damaged or unreadable.

4. **Displaying the Information**: After decoding, the scanner displays the information contained in the QR code. This could be a URL, text, contact information, or other data. For instance, scanning a QR code on a product might direct the user to a website with more details or promotional offers.

#### Applications of QR Codes

QR codes have found a wide range of applications across various industries:

- **Retail and Marketing**: Businesses use QR codes to provide customers with instant access to product information, promotional deals, or even mobile payments.

- **Hospitality**: Restaurants utilize QR codes for digital menus, allowing patrons to browse their options safely and conveniently.

- **Healthcare**: QR codes can link to patient information or medication details, improving efficiency and reducing errors.

- **Event Ticketing**: Concerts and events often use QR codes as electronic tickets, streamlining entry processes.

#### Conclusion

QR codes are a powerful tool that bridges the gap between the physical and digital worlds. Their ability to store and convey information efficiently has made them an invaluable resource across various sectors. As technology continues to evolve, the applications and capabilities of QR codes are likely to expand, making them even more integral to our daily lives. Whether you’re scanning a code for a quick payment or accessing a digital menu, understanding how QR codes work enhances your appreciation of this modern marvel.

collegedegreehigh schoolstudentteacher

About the Creator

AMBANISHA

Am professor (Oxford University) My name is Ambanisha from United State am 65 and am also a professional Article writer since 2000

Reader insights

Be the first to share your insights about this piece.

How does it work?

Add your insights

Comments

There are no comments for this story

Be the first to respond and start the conversation.

Sign in to comment

    Find us on social media

    Miscellaneous links

    • Explore
    • Contact
    • Privacy Policy
    • Terms of Use
    • Support

    © 2026 Creatd, Inc. All Rights Reserved.